Handover: FeedCheckr podcast validator. Darja is taking over from me (Olun) starting Monday. The RSS schema rules live in the validator-core repo; cron runs hourly on the staging box at Veldhaven. Known issue: enclosure size checks time out on feeds over 2k episodes — patch is half done on branch fix/chunked-head. For the release cut, Darja needs the vault's recovery passphrase, which is:

vault phrase of yaguf-hahaf = druath-holix

**Action item (PM-214, Coldvault archival):** Automate archiving of cold storage buckets older than the retention cutoff. Manual sweeps missed two regions last quarter and blew the storage budget. Owner: infra rotation. Sweep cadence, batch size, and age thresholds must be config-driven, not hardcoded, so on-call can tune under load. Dry-run mode required before first prod run. Proposed defaults for review at sync are below.

limits module of fahog-kahop:
CAPS = {
    "fraeth": 189,
    "drumir": 842,
}

Hey Priva,

Quick heads-up before Friday's DR drill for the Inkmill markdown pipeline: we'll restore the renderer config from the cold backup, so you'll need the escrow credentials handy. Grab a coffee first — the restore takes a while. For the sealed vault copy, the recovery passphrase is below.

recovery phrase for kahop-kahap: istys-novdor-joreth-silir-eliys